Subject: Key rotation — Thistlewatch scanner

Maintainers: the credential for the Thistlewatch typo-squatting package scanner rotates today. The old key stops working at cutover; scans will fail silently until configs are updated. Update the scanner config and redeploy before the nightly run. The replacement key for the internal registry service follows.

app token of yagef-bafop = zpat2_yj

Subject: DR drill next Thursday — zero-downtime migrations

Hi Priya,

Welcome aboard! Next Thursday we're running the quarterly disaster-recovery drill for the Copperline migration pipeline. We'll simulate a failed expand-contract migration mid-rollout and practice rolling back without dropping traffic. You'll shadow Tomas on the replica promotion step. Nothing here touches production data — it's all the sandbox cluster. To open the drill vault and follow along with the scripts, you'll need the passphrase below.

recovery phrase for fajeg-kawep: druix-gorius-briax-ulaeth-fraox-lammir-pelox-jormir-pelwyn-julir

FINANCE REVIEW SUMMARY — PILOT CHURN

Churn in the Larkspur pilot exceeded forecast, concentrated among small accounts onboarded in the first wave. Revenue impact is modest; acquisition spend on the cohort is written off. Retention fixes ship next cycle. Margin on remaining pilot accounts holds above plan. The board should read the confidential note below before the pilot go/no-go decision.

board note of kawig-tahog: Ulairax Works is in early talks to buy Noriusix Works for about $31.4 million. The Pelmir launch date is April 2, and nothing goes to the press before then.

HANDOVER — Support Outsourcing

From outgoing Director Fenwick to incoming Director Olsher, for board visibility: the plan to move Tier-1 support for Quillbase to the Arden Vale partner is contract-ready. Transition window is twelve weeks; retained team handles Tier-2 and escalations. Severance provisions are budgeted. Board context for the decision appears below.

management briefing: Only 33 of the 205 pilot accounts renewed Kasath, so a churn review is set for October 17. Weniusek Logistics is in early talks to buy Holethax Freight for about $345.6 million.